Featuring: Rob Laubach, Soma Faculty Instructor The SOMA Institute offers 11 month and 15 month Clinical Massage Therapy programs designed to accommodate busy schedules. The 11 month program students attend class 2 full days a week while the 15 month month students attend class all day on Saturday and one evening during the week. Students learn both wellness massage and more specific clinical techniques to improve range of motion, decrease pain, and improve posture.
